How is cycle detection implemented in different programming languages?
Cycle detection is a technique used to determine if a graph contains a cycle. Different programming languages have various libraries and algorithms to implement this. Are you interested in a specific language?
Yes, can you explain it in Python?
In Python, you can use Depth-First Search (DFS) to detect cycles in a directed graph. You can maintain a visited set and a recursion stack to track the nodes. If you revisit a node that's in the recursion stack, a cycle exists.
What about in Java?
In Java, you can also use DFS for cycle detection. You can represent the graph using an adjacency list and use a similar approach with a visited array and a recursion stack to identify cycles.
Are there any built-in functions for this in C++?
C++ doesn't have built-in functions specifically for cycle detection, but you can implement it using DFS or BFS. The Standard Template Library (STL) can help with data structures like vectors and sets.
